In my opinion, any Adept, Engineer, and caster Sentinel player would have to be nuts to not pick up the Cerberus Spirit Armor as it offers:
Power Damage +30%
Power Recharge Speed +30%
Shield Recharge Speed +10%
Shields +10%
This blows the Inferno armor completely out of the water, having the same Power Damage and Power Recharge Speed bonuses, while also giving Shield Recharge Speed and Shields, and is significantly better than the Blood Dragon armor, offering more Power Recharge Speed, the same Power Damage, and Shield Recharge Speed, but at half the Shields (Blood Dragon's +20% to the Spirit's +10%).
But I'm curious about the other armor sets. I'd be under the impression that the Nightmare armor (which I think boosts Weapon Damage, Headshot Damage, and some other third thing) would be great for weapon classes, but I dunno about the balanced one.
